Sean Dyche has refused to rule out the possibility of leaving Burnley. The Clarets boss has been suggested as a potential target for Crystal Palace and struggling Aston Villa with his own club facing a financial crisis because of the coronavirus.
Speaking on the he said: “I think the honest answer is that we've done a lot of work at Burnley. “It’s how far you can keep the journey going, where it can it go.
So there's a reality to that. “It is a good place to work, I like the people I work for and with so that's beneficial. I do have a reasonable say in quite a lot of the club.
